Komatsu is an indispensable partner to the construction, mining, forestry, forklift, and industrial machinery markets, maximizing value for customers through innovative solutions. With a diverse line of products supported by our advanced IoT technologies, regional distribution channels, and a global service network, we tap into the power of data and technology to enhance safety and productivity while optimizing performance. Komatsu supports a myriad of markets, including housing, infrastructure, water, pipeline, minerals, automobile, aerospace, electronics and medical, through its many brands and subsidiaries, including TimberPro, Joy, P&H, Montabert, Modular Mining Systems, Hensley Industries, NTC, and Gigaphoton.


Job Overview

Komatsu North America has a great development opportunity for a recently graduated or graduating mechanical engineering college student. The individual will be immersed in an intense, highly structured learning environment where the candidate can assimilate to the Komatsu culture and make an important contribution during a targeted thirty-six (36) month rotation program (management has discretion to shorten or lengthen the rotation program).


Key Job Responsibilities

This Development Associate will participate in an enhanced training program that will prepare for the candidate’s full-time placement into one following core areas of the business within Komatsu.


Product and Aftermarket Support Division:
 

  • Marketing Engineering
  • Product Marketing
  • Intelligent Machine Control (iMC)
  • Product Technical Support
  • Quality Engineering
     

During the rotation, the candidate may have to relocate to one of our manufacturing plants for a short period of time and/or distributors located within the US in order to gain exposure from the critical areas of our business.


Qualifications/Requirements

Education: BS in Electrical, Mechanical, Civil, Mining Engineering, Agricultural Mechanization or Technical Systems Management from an accredited college/university. Must have a minimum GPA of 3.0+ and be able to apply their academic background to real business world experiences.

Experience: Entry Level, recently graduated (1-3 years) or graduating engineering student. Prior experience with work study programs, school or volunteer leadership roles, participated on teams or in clubs, professional organizations, etc. preferred. Prior internship with a heavy equipment or automotive manufacturer a plus.

Soft Skills: Must have excellent written and verbal communications. Ability to multi-task, manage multiple deadlines and work and thrive in a fast paced environment, ability to handle pressure. Strong motivation to make contributions to Komatsu and to drive results. This individual must have an interest in capital goods / heavy equipment (Construction, Forestry and Mining Support Equipment).

PC Skills: CAD experience, preferably ProE/Creo. High proficiency in Microsoft Office specifically with Pivot Tables, V-look ups and other reporting tools. Must demonstrate strong analytical and problem solving skills. Proven/ completed software development projects a plus.

Travel: This position will require periodic overnight travel and/or possible short term relocation within our distributor network or manufacturing locations.
